Appealing Your Payette County Assessment

Statutory Protest Deadline:

Fourth Monday in June by 5:00 PM.

Under Idaho property tax law, property owners in Payette County have the legal right to challenge an assessed valuation that exceeds fair market value, is unequally appraised compared to neighboring properties, or contains clerical errors.

Step 1: Informal Review

Contact the Payette County Assessor's Office to review your property record card, verify square footage, and present recent comparable sales (comps).

Step 2: Formal Hearing

If informal review does not resolve the valuation, file a written notice of appeal with the County Board of Equalization before the statutory deadline.

Payette County Homestead Exemptions & Tax Relief

Homeowners in Payette County who occupy their home as their permanent primary residence may qualify for property tax reductions under state and local homestead programs:

General Homestead Exemption:

Idaho Homeowner's Exemption exempts 50% of the value of the home and up to one acre of land, capped at $125,000.

Seniors & Disabled Veterans:

Property Tax Reduction (Circuit Breaker) program reduces taxes by up to $1,500 for qualifying low-income seniors and disabled veterans.
